What's with No. 1?
I was talking to UCLA coach Ben Howland, and joking about how concerned he gets entering games, regardless of the opponent. I asked him if he would be concerned if I grabbed four buddies and got on the court against the Bruins.
"I would be,'' Howland joked. "Actually, I wouldn't be because you haven't practiced enough. You wouldn't be organized."
Before the seeds came out, I asked Howland if it mattered being a No. 1 seed after being a No. 2 seed the last two years.
"It's good from the standpoint that every little bit matters,'' Howland said. "The bottom line is we're going to play someone that will worry the hell out of me in that first game.''
